在日常的文本处理工作中,我们经常会遇到需要对多行文本进行编辑的情况,尤其是删除每行开头的空格。这种操作在处理数据、编写代码或整理文档时尤为重要。以下文章将详细介绍如何在Windows环境下实现多行删除开头的空格,并提供几种不同的方法供读者选择。

在文本处理中,多行开头的空格可能导致数据对齐问题、格式混乱,甚至影响程序代码的运行。特别是在处理大量数据时,手动删除每一行的开头空格将耗费大量时间,降低工作效率。因此,掌握这一技巧尤为重要。
## 二、使用文本编辑器删除多行开头的空格文本编辑器是处理文本的强大工具,以下是使用Notepad++删除多行开头空格的详细步骤:
1. 安装并打开Notepad++:如果尚未安装,可以从其官方网站下载并安装。 2. 打开目标文本文件:使用Notepad++打开包含多行空格的文本文件。 3. 扩展模式:点击菜单栏中的“视图” -> “显示符号” -> 选中“扩展模式(√)”,这样可以显示文本中的空格符号。 4. 选择和删除空格:按住Ctrl键,选择每一行开头的空格,然后按Del键删除。 5. 保存文件:完成编辑后,按Ctrl + S保存文件。 ## 三、使用脚本自动化删除多行开头的空格对于需要处理大量数据的用户,可以使用Python脚本来自动化完成任务。以下是示例脚本:
```python # 读取文件内容 with open('input.txt', 'r', encoding='utf-8') as file: lines = file.readlines() # 删除每行开头的空格 processed_lines = [line.lstrip() for line in lines] # 写回文件 with open('output.txt', 'w', encoding='utf-8') as file: file.writelines(processed_lines) ```该脚本将读取名为input.txt的文件内容,删除每行开头的空格,并将结果写入output.txt文件中。
## 四、使用Excel处理多行删除开头的空格对于数据处理jkζmcgın(dllexport用户,Excel也可以成为一个强大的工具:
| 步骤 | 操作 |
|---|---|
| 1. 导入文本文件 | 打开Excel,点击“数据” -> “从文本/@Configuration文件”导入您的文本数据。 |
| 2. 删除空格 | 选择包含数据的列,点击“数据” -> “文本到列”,在转换对话框中选择“固定宽度”,并将分隔符设置为“空格”,然后删除不需要的空格部分。 |
| 3. 输出结果 | 点击“文件” -> “另存为”,选择txt格式保存处理后的数据。 |
这种方法特别适合需要对数据进行进一步处理和分析的用户。
## 五、常见问题解答在删除多行开头的空格过程中,可能会遇到一些常见问题:
| 问题 | 解决方法 |
|---|---|
| 空格不完全删除 | 确保选择的是行首的所有空格,避免遗漏。 |
| 删除其他空格 | 仅选择行首部分,避免影响正文中的空格。 |
| 文本编码问题 | 确保使用正确的编码格式,例如UTF-8。 |
删除多行开头的空格是一个常见但重要的文本处理任务。在Windows环境下,用户可以根据实际需求选择使用文本编辑器、脚本或Excel等工具来高效完成任务。希望以上方法能帮助您提升日常的工作效率。
通过以上方法,您可以轻松地在Windows下实现多行删除开头的空格,节省宝贵的时间和精力。无论是简单的文本编辑还是大规模的数据处理,这些方法都能满足您的需求。